      Summary: We introduce a new iterative scheme that converges strongly to a common fixed point of a countable family of nonexpansive mappings in a Hilbert space such that the common fixed-point is a solution of a hierarchical fixed-point problem. Our results extend the ones of Moudafi, Xu, Cianciaruso et al., and Yao et al.
